The 2008 Jeep Commander is a mid-size SUV known for its rugged looks, spacious interior, and off-road capabilities. It features a powerful V6 or V8 engine and offers seating for up to seven passengers, making it an excellent choice for families or adventure enthusiasts. With its sturdy construction and advanced safety features, the Jeep Commander is considered a reliable and safe vehicle.
When it comes to insuring your 2008 Jeep Commander, you have several options to choose from. Here are the rates offered by three top insurance companies:
1. State Farm: State Farm is known for its competitive rates and excellent customer service. For a 2008 Jeep Commander, State Farm offers an average annual premium of around $1,200. This rate may vary depending on factors such as your driving history and location.
2. GEICO: GEICO is another reputable insurance provider that offers affordable rates for the Jeep Commander. On average, GEICO offers an annual premium of approximately $1,100 for this vehicle. However, keep in mind that rates may differ based on individual circumstances.
3. Progressive: Progressive is known for its innovative insurance policies and user-friendly online platform. For a 2008 Jeep Commander, Progressive offers an average annual premium of around $1,300. Like other providers, this rate can vary depending on various factors.
Now, let’s delve into some cool facts about the 2008 Jeep Commander. Did you know that the Commander was inspired by the iconic Jeep Cherokee? It features a similar boxy design and seven-slot grille, paying homage to its predecessor while offering a modern twist.
Additionally, the Jeep Commander offers an impressive towing capacity of up to 7,400 pounds when properly equipped. This makes it ideal for hauling trailers, boats, or other heavy loads, making it a versatile vehicle for outdoor enthusiasts.
Moreover, the Commander features Jeep’s renowned 4×4 system, allowing it to tackle challenging terrains with ease. Whether you’re driving through snow, mud, or rocky trails, the Commander’s off-road capabilities ensure a smooth and enjoyable ride.
